​​Manhattanville University Community Mourns Ethel Skakel Kennedy, Class of 1949. Kennedy’s life work exemplified Manhattanville’s mission PURCHASE, NY, October 10, 2024 – Ethel Skakel Kennedy ’49, a graduate of the Manhattanville College of the Sacred Heart, now Manhattanville University, died on October 10, 2024, at age 96. The Manhattanville community extends its heartfelt condolences to the Skakel, McCooey, Shriver, and Kennedy families during this time of sorrow. Kennedy dedicated her life to philanthropy and public service, inspiring generations with her unwavering commitment to equality and humanitarian causes. Her life’s work exemplified Manhattanville's mission to educate ethical and socially responsible leaders in a global community.

PURCHASE, NY, September 24, 2024 – Manhattanville University has once again been ranked by “U.S. News & World Report” as one of the “Top Performers for Social Mobility” based on the 2025 Best Colleges rankings issued this week. For the fifth consecutive year, the university has been ranked as one of the top 3 private, non-profit institutions in New York State for Social Mobility in the Regional Universities North Category.
